Index: chrome/browser/ui/webui/options/core_options_handler.cc |
diff --git a/chrome/browser/ui/webui/options/core_options_handler.cc b/chrome/browser/ui/webui/options/core_options_handler.cc |
index 8a678dfb4a403cb39c7cb1e6d92427b9e5b9ac15..aa3ce4addd6187757ee939834ac829659ac37e3a 100644 |
--- a/chrome/browser/ui/webui/options/core_options_handler.cc |
+++ b/chrome/browser/ui/webui/options/core_options_handler.cc |
@@ -357,7 +357,7 @@ void CoreOptionsHandler::DispatchPrefChangeNotification( |
PreferenceCallbackMap::const_iterator> range = |
pref_callback_map_.equal_range(name); |
base::ListValue result_value; |
- result_value.Append(new base::StringValue(name)); |
+ result_value.AppendString(name); |
result_value.Append(value.release()); |
for (PreferenceCallbackMap::const_iterator iter = range.first; |
iter != range.second; ++iter) { |